Kens Grand OG Strain Information
Created by Grand Daddy Purp, Kens Grand OG is a combination of OG Kush and GDP #5. It has dominant indica genes. 75% indica genes make the most of its genetics, completed by 25% sativa genes. The combination of potent genes created an amazing bud structure and an emission of sweet and funky aroma. Its buds are triangular in shape and thick with resins. It can be grown indoors and outdoors.
What are the Flavor and Effects of Kens Grand OG?
The hybrid strain offers a flavor twist which strays a bit from its kush lineage. It presents a mouth-watering taste of pine pungency with skunk accents. The strain delivers a very calming and relaxing high, but without a feeling of tiredness once the effects wear off. It settles the racing thoughts in one’s mind, giving more space for positivity to flow. After overpowering the mind with positivity, it transfers the mellow effects to the body, ridding the body of any aches.

How to grow Kens Grand OG? Some information and Tips
The potent strain is most suitable for growing through the Sea of Green (SOG) method. To grow healthy buds, the air flow should be maintained. Trimming the leaves is one way to level up the air circulation. In watering, ensure the water has been completely absorbed between waterings.
